| 40 | #if defined(__ANDROID__) && defined(__ANDROID_API__) && __ANDROID_API__ >= 21 |
| 41 | namespace { |
| 42 | // Android 'L' removes __system_property_get() from the NDK, however |
| 43 | // it is still a hidden symbol in libc so we use dlsym() to access it. |
| 44 | // See Chromium's base/sys_info_android.cc for a similar example. |
| 45 | |
| 46 | using property_get_func = int (*)(const char*, char*); |
| 47 | |
| 48 | property_get_func LoadSystemPropertyGet() { |
| 49 | int flag = RTLD_LAZY | RTLD_GLOBAL; |
| 50 | #if defined(RTLD_NOLOAD) |
| 51 | flag |= RTLD_NOLOAD; // libc.so should already be resident |
| 52 | #endif |
| 53 | if (void* handle = dlopen("libc.so" , flag)) { |
| 54 | void* sym = dlsym(handle, "__system_property_get" ); |
| 55 | dlclose(handle); |
| 56 | return reinterpret_cast<property_get_func>(sym); |
| 57 | } |
| 58 | return nullptr; |
| 59 | } |
| 60 | |
| 61 | int __system_property_get(const char* name, char* value) { |
| 62 | static property_get_func system_property_get = LoadSystemPropertyGet(); |
| 63 | return system_property_get ? system_property_get(name, value) : -1; |
| 64 | } |
| 65 | |
| 66 | } // namespace |
| 67 | #endif |

| 123 | time_zone local_time_zone() { |
| 124 | const char* zone = ":localtime" ; |
| 125 | #if defined(__ANDROID__) |
| 126 | char sysprop[PROP_VALUE_MAX]; |
| 127 | if (__system_property_get("persist.sys.timezone" , sysprop) > 0) { |
| 128 | zone = sysprop; |
| 129 | } |
| 130 | #endif |
| 131 | #if defined(__APPLE__) |
| 132 | std::vector<char> buffer; |
| 133 | CFTimeZoneRef tz_default = CFTimeZoneCopyDefault(); |
| 134 | if (CFStringRef tz_name = CFTimeZoneGetName(tz_default)) { |
| 135 | CFStringEncoding encoding = kCFStringEncodingUTF8; |
| 136 | CFIndex length = CFStringGetLength(tz_name); |
| 137 | buffer.resize(CFStringGetMaximumSizeForEncoding(length, encoding) + 1); |
| 138 | if (CFStringGetCString(tz_name, &buffer[0], buffer.size(), encoding)) { |
| 139 | zone = &buffer[0]; |
| 140 | } |
| 141 | } |
| 142 | CFRelease(tz_default); |
| 143 | #endif |
| 144 | |
| 145 | // Allow ${TZ} to override to default zone. |
| 146 | char* tz_env = nullptr; |
| 147 | #if defined(_MSC_VER) |
| 148 | _dupenv_s(&tz_env, nullptr, "TZ" ); |
| 149 | #else |
| 150 | tz_env = std::getenv("TZ" ); |
| 151 | #endif |
| 152 | if (tz_env) zone = tz_env; |
| 153 | |
| 154 | // We only support the "[:]<zone-name>" form. |
| 155 | if (*zone == ':') ++zone; |
| 156 | |
| 157 | // Map "localtime" to a system-specific name, but |
| 158 | // allow ${LOCALTIME} to override the default name. |
| 159 | char* localtime_env = nullptr; |
| 160 | if (strcmp(zone, "localtime" ) == 0) { |
| 161 | #if defined(_MSC_VER) |
| 162 | // System-specific default is just "localtime". |
| 163 | _dupenv_s(&localtime_env, nullptr, "LOCALTIME" ); |
| 164 | #else |
| 165 | zone = "/etc/localtime" ; // System-specific default. |
| 166 | localtime_env = std::getenv("LOCALTIME" ); |
| 167 | #endif |
| 168 | if (localtime_env) zone = localtime_env; |
| 169 | } |
| 170 | |
| 171 | const std::string name = zone; |
| 172 | #if defined(_MSC_VER) |
| 173 | free(localtime_env); |
| 174 | free(tz_env); |
| 175 | #endif |
| 176 | |
| 177 | time_zone tz; |
| 178 | load_time_zone(name, &tz); // Falls back to UTC. |
| 179 | // TODO: Follow the RFC3339 "Unknown Local Offset Convention" and |
| 180 | // arrange for %z to generate "-0000" when we don't know the local |
| 181 | // offset because the load_time_zone() failed and we're using UTC. |
| 182 | return tz; |
| 183 | } |
